Sponsors

Potential local sponsors should be approached with an opportunity to showcase their products or services to an upwardly mobile, informed audience.  Particularly if the potential sponsor is in the music business (record store, musical instrument store, etc.), it should be made clear that the captive audience for the conference is their exact target audience.  Be courteous, professional, thankful, and quick with your presentation to potential sponsors.  Some sponsors may be willing to donate goods for door prizes, gift bags, food for meals, etc.  Some sponsors may be willing to offer discounts to conference attendees.  Keep in mind that some money is probably needed, though.

•    Who should be approached?
o    Musical instrument stores, record stores, local talent agencies, local live venues,
       radio stations, other entertainment companies

o    Restaurants (might provide food), other stores that target the college demographic
       such as clothing stores, skate shops, bars, etc.

o    Fashion or lifestyle merchants or brands that cater to college age audience
•    Ideas to offer:
o    Area at conference to set up, display, and sell goods
•    Decide in advance if MEISA chapter gets a cut of gross proceeds
o    Hang sponsor’s banner
o    Display ad or promotional “thank you” in the conference program
•    Different ad sizes can have different rates
o    Possible tax write off
o    Sponsorship of specific function such as lunch, performances, etc.
•    Make sure you have:
o    Written commitment from sponsor specifying amount of donation and any in-kind
       donation in return.  Provide one copy to sponsor and retain one for your records.

o    A check made out to your school to be deposited in your organization’s conference
      specific account

•    Check with appropriate office at school and find out any stipulations ahead of time
•    Provide
o    Letter of contribution for tax purposes, if requested and appropriate
o    Detailed description of any sponsorship perks

Post Conference

Have an evaluation sheet handy at the end of the conference for attendees to provide immediate feedback.  Alternatively, an online survey could be conducted if you have attendees’ email addresses.  However, the paper survey might be best while you have a captive audience.  The results of the survey should be shared with the national MEIEA Director of Student Relations.  Within a week or so after your conference, you should do the following:

•    Create a precise accounting of all finances.  Submit that along with an exact number of
       attendees to the MEIEA Director of Student Relations

•    Pay all invoices promptly and keep records of all receipts and costs
•    Send conference news and digital pictures to the MEIEA Director of Student Relations and
       the National MEISA Board

•    Send thank you letters/gifts to speakers/sponsors
•    Make and submit written suggestions for this conference guide
•    Summarize the data you collected from the attendees on which parts of the conference were
       best suited to the attendees and which were not – this can be used by future conference
      planners to insure the best conference possible going forward.
